×
Register Here to Apply for Jobs or Post Jobs. X

Senior Software Engineer; Backend – Java Boot

Job in Riyadh, Riyadh Region, Saudi Arabia
Listing for: Takamol Holding
Full Time position
Listed on 2025-12-03
Job specializations:
  • Software Development
    Backend Developer
Salary/Wage Range or Industry Benchmark: 200000 - 300000 SAR Yearly SAR 200000.00 300000.00 YEAR
Job Description & How to Apply Below
Position: Senior Software Engineer (Backend – Java Spring Boot)

Get AI-powered advice on this job and more exclusive features.

We are looking for a highly skilled Senior Software Engineer (Backend) to join our team.

The ideal candidate has strong expertise in Java Spring Boot
, cloud environments, and high-performance backend systems—capable of building scalable, secure, and reliable services that power real‑time features across our applications.

Key Responsibilities
  • Design and develop backend services using Java Spring Boot
    , including clean, scalable RESTful APIs.
  • Implement Microsoft Authentication for secure authorization and identity management.
  • Manage and optimize MySQL databases (replication, indexing, performance tuning, high‑concurrency queries).
  • Deploy and integrate services on Google Cloud Platform (GCP) using tools like API Gateway for routing, rate limiting, and security.
  • Implement Firebase Cloud Messaging (FCM) for push notifications, device token lifecycle, and real‑time updates.
  • Ensure top‑tier security (encryption, input validation, JWT, OWASP standards).
  • Build and maintain CI/CD pipelines
    , unit/integration testing, logging, and monitoring for production reliability.
  • Improve system scalability using caching, queuing, async processing
    , and auto‑scaling techniques.
  • Collaborate with mobile teams (Flutter / React Native) to ensure API compatibility and offline support.
Job Requirements
  • 2–4 years of hands‑on backend development experience.
  • Advanced expertise in Java Spring Boot
    , microservices architecture, and reactive programming.
  • Practical experience with GCP
    , API Gateway, and IaC tools.
  • Experience with Microsoft Authentication and Firebase integrations.
  • Strong understanding of concurrency
    , API design, performance tuning, and Dev Ops fundamentals.
  • Familiarity with cross‑platform mobile integrations (Flutter / React Native).
  • Bachelor’s/Master’s in Computer Science or related field.
  • Preferred: Docker on GCP, Redis, real‑time and event‑driven systems.
Seniority Level
  • Associate
Employment Type
  • Full‑time
Job Function
  • Information Technology
Industries
  • Business Consulting and Services

Referrals increase your chances of interviewing at Takamol Holding by 2x

Apply BELOW

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)

Job Posting Language
Employment Category
Education (minimum level)
Filters
Education Level
Experience Level (years)
Posted in last:
Salary